Four Masters bid for hurling glory on Saturday



Four Masters Donegal Town will bid for the Donegal Grand Canal Hotel junior hurling title on Saturday when they take on St Eunan’s at O’Donnell Park in Letterkenny in the county decider at 1pm.

The Tir Chonaill Park club are bidding for their first adult hurling title in more than 20 years.

The junior final is part of a county final triple-bill in Letterkenny on Saturday with the intemediate decider between Buncrana and Carndonagh at 3pm – and then the senior final featuring defending champions Setanta and Burt at 5pm.

All three hurling finals on Saturday are being livestreamed by Donegal GAA.
